When is a specialist cardiac examination advisable?

Clarity about the condition of the heart is valuable at any age - especially when stress increases or symptoms occur.

  • For specific symptomsIf you suffer from shortness of breath, chest pain, dizziness or unclear palpitations.

  • As a precautionary checkFrom the age of 40 for the early detection of arteriosclerosis and changes in the heart muscle.

  • For chronic risksFor patients with high blood pressure, diabetes, obesity or high nicotine consumption.

  • For ambitious athletesTo ensure fitness for sport and to rule out structural heart disease.

What we measure - Comprehensive cardiac diagnostics

In our practice in the New Stahlhof we use the latest generation of diagnostic tools. Here you can see the key parameters that we analyze as part of a cardiological examination.

Field of investigationMethod & Diagnostic Focus
Heart morphology3D echocardiographySpatial representation of the heart chambers for exact volume and function measurement.
Electrical cableResting & exercise ECGCheck conduction and search for exercise-induced arrhythmias.
Flap apparatusDoppler/duplex sonographyMeasurement of blood flow velocities for the graduation of valve defects.
Vascular elasticityArterial pulse wave analysisDetermination of vascular stiffness and central blood pressure.
Stress toleranceErgometryObservation of blood pressure and ECG behavior under increasing physical load.
Heart biomarkersSpecial laboratoryDetermination of values such as NT-proBNP (heart failure) and high-sensitivity troponin (muscle damage).
